A mixture of ferric oxide (`Fe_(2)O_(3)`) and Al is used as a solid rocket fuel which reacts to give `Al_(2)O_(3)` and Fe . No other reactants and products are involved . On complete reaction of 1 mole of `Fe_(2)O_(3)`, 200 units of energy is released.
(a) Write a balance reaction representing the above change.
(b) What should be the ratio of masses of `Fe_(2)O_(3)` and Al taken so that maximum energy per unit of fuel is released.
(c) What would be energy released if 16 kg of `Fe_(2)O_(3)` reacts with 2.7 kg of Al.

The correct Answer is:
`(i)Fe_(2)O_(3)+2Al toAl_(2)O_(3)+2Fe;(ii)80:27;(iii)10,000` units
